Output d626a086c90ebf485bea8a1485bcd47ff512252099aa41fa5491d8a06154cb03:1

value
59069584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4fe42759f73fd0cccdb1aacc6e6440d3d6d63a OP_EQUAL
address
MErfHwzYxFtJT143z34iZ1PcFZBiBRN4dC
transaction
d626a086c90ebf485bea8a1485bcd47ff512252099aa41fa5491d8a06154cb03
spent
true